Be careful not to price yourself out of the market, when you establish the rent for your flat that is furnished. If you set the rent too high, you may be unable to rent the apartment to anyone. If you are concerned about your furnishings, you might be better off to sell or store them and let the flat unfurnished. Generally, the rent should be establish by you based on your own expenses maintain and to possess the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return in your investment. For instance, if it costs you $15,000 per year to possess and preserve the property, and you want to make $5,000 per year on the property, the annual rent should be $20,000, or about $1,675 per month. Compare that cost to other rents in the region, taking into account the features and furnishings of your property, and charge rent that will fulfill your needs yet still be competitive.

It is wise to provide the tenant with an itemized list of the things included in the apartment lease to protect your investment when renting a furnished apartment. Be very specific; record the number of plates, bowls, and cups, for instance, and describe items as correctly as possible. List the replacement cost of each item if it's damaged beyond ordinary wear and tear, or if the renter takes the piece with him when he moves out. Indicate if the renter will need to pay you for the things, or if the replacement cost will be taken out of the security deposit. Have the tenant sign a copy of this stock so there are not any surprises when the rental comes to an end.

If you rent a house or apartment that is furnished, whether it includes just some basic furniture or is fully furnished with furniture, linens, electronics, and accessories, you can charge renters rent that is higher. You will have to replace those things if they may be damaged or destroyed, and had to purchase the items that are furnishing the house. A monthly rent that is higher will recoup those costs. It really is up to you as the landlord to decide how much more you need to charge for the furnishings, but usually the increased price will be based by owners on the condition and style of the furnishings. For example, a property that features a brand-new, modern living room set is worth more than one that includes bits that are mismatched with frayed seams.
In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ished flat, you could ask for a higher security deposit on the lease. Collecting more cash up front can help you cover the costs of replacing or repairing the things in the furnished apartment if they're damaged. Before collecting the security deposit, though check with your state laws. Some states have laws regulating what landlords can charge and security deposits. You could also charge another cleaning fee for the lease, to pay for the costs of cleaning furniture, bedding, drapes and other items, should you not wish to contain it in the security deposit.

Any service that incurs a fee should be included in the lease, including cellphone use, garbage, laundry, housekeeping, and parking. Occasionally, optional services are accessible, like daily housekeeping services along with cleaning upon departure. These should be, at the very least, recorded on the lease in case the vacationers choose to use the service after they arrive. Anticipations about the use of the property should also be clearly indicated in the lease or via a procedures guide referenced in the contract. Who cleans the grill? Who takes out the garbage and where does it go? Should the vacationers or by housekeeping strip the sheets? Must the dishes be washed before housekeeping arrives? All of these are issues which should be addressed to ensure a smooth vacation and prevent clashes over the lease and the stay.

The dates and times of arrival and departure are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ned between stays. To avoid vacancy between stays, the time between check in and checkout is typically a comparatively brief window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are occasionally last minute requests to arrive or depart early or late. It's, therefore, vital that you include contingency requests in the lease, signaling both a procedure and a cost to alter agreed upon plans.
